Sachin: A Billion Dreams is a 2017 Indian documentary sports film that provides an intimate and comprehensive "index" of the life and career of legendary cricketer Sachin Tendulkar. Directed by James Erskine, the film transcends typical sports biopics by using a blend of real-life archival footage, personal home videos, and recreations to tell the story of a man who carried the hopes of a nation for 24 years. Lack of Criticism: The film is a hagiography (a biography that treats its subject with great reverence). It briefly touches on the 2007 World Cup debacle and the "tennis elbow" phase but glosses over the team’s internal politics or his few controversies (like the Monkeygate affair).
